There was a separate comment card for the Merrytime cruise, and I scored a few things as Poor, including the decorations. They were adding a few boughs of greenery in Marceline Market when we had lunch on embarkation day, but I think they are done.
 
I didn’t see any holiday themed merchandise (on the Wish now). The crew member in Mickey’s Mainsail said they had one spirit jersey in green, which was sold out. I was wearing my holiday spirit jersey from a previous Merrytime cruise, which he said was nicer than the one they had.

We had no gingerbread cookie decorating. All holiday themed activities involved characters in their seasonal attire and Santa—all in the atrium—during our sea day on this 4 night cruise. We’ve been on Merrytime cruises on the Magic and the Fantasy in the past. This one feels lacking; I don’t know if this trend is fleet wide.
We sailed on the Fantasy 11/6 for the Very Merrytime cruise, but as it was our first cruise I don't know what to base it on. It seemed decorated, and the gingerbread house went up halfway through our trip. They had hot cocoa and choc chip cookies out (I was disappointed it wasn't gingerbread). Otherwise, I felt there were very few holiday offerings. There were pictures with Santa , and of course pictures in the atrium in front of the tree, stairways, and gingerbread house. There was a holiday party one night, one reading Christmas stories with Mrs. Claus, and the characters met in Christmas outfits but it never said on the navigator when they would be wearing those outfits- and I really hoped Mickey and Minnie would meet together in them and I never saw it happen (unless it was unadvertised). We did a lot of crafts and there were no Christmas themed crafts. The only merch I remember seeing were the magnets and ears.
 
On the Fantasy now. We had a Tree lighting at 7:30 on Embarkation day, Carolers at 8. Also Holiday Crafts, Holiday Animation Cells, Santa's Winter Wonderland Ball, Santa Clause 2 and Santa Clause 3 on funnel vision, Characters have been in Christmas Attire. Seasons Greetings with Santa, Sleigh Acapella Group who did a Christmas song program, families were invited to wear Christmas PJ's for pics just to name few.
 


Just back from the Fantasy Merrytime! They have the Merrytime pin for this year, lots of Christmas ornaments, and a Christmas calendar, also special T-shirts, and more.
